First off, let's talk about the advantages of using a metal filing cabinet in a garage. One of the biggest perks is durability. Metal filing cabinets are built like tanks. They can withstand a lot of wear and tear, which is crucial in a garage environment. Whether it's the occasional bump from a toolbox or the rough handling of moving items around, a metal cabinet can take it. Unlike wooden cabinets that might get scratched or dented easily, metal ones are much more resistant.
Another great thing is security. If you have important documents, tools, or small valuable items that you want to keep safe in your garage, a metal filing cabinet can be a reliable option. Most metal filing cabinets come with locks, which means you can keep your stuff secure from prying eyes or accidental access. This is especially useful if you have kids or if you share your garage space with others.
When it comes to organization, metal filing cabinets are a game - changer. They have multiple drawers that allow you to sort and store different items neatly. You can keep your tools in one drawer, important garage - related documents in another, and small parts in a separate one. This makes it super easy to find what you need quickly. No more rummaging through a messy pile of stuff in the corner of your garage!

But, like anything, there are also some things to consider before using a metal filing cabinet in a garage. One of the main concerns is moisture. Garages can be humid places, especially if they're not well - ventilated. Metal is prone to rusting when it's exposed to moisture for long periods. To prevent this, you can use a dehumidifier in your garage or make sure there's good air circulation. You can also apply a rust - resistant coating to the cabinet to give it an extra layer of protection.
Another thing to think about is the weight. Metal filing cabinets can be quite heavy, especially when they're full. You need to make sure your garage floor can support the weight of the cabinet. If your garage floor is weak or uneven, the cabinet might tip over or cause damage to the floor. It's a good idea to place the cabinet on a sturdy, flat surface.
